#258600 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#258600 is composed of 14.5% red, 52.5%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 72.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 100% yellow and 47.5% black. It has a hue angle of 103.4 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 26.3%. #258600 color hex could be obtained by blending #4aff00 with #000d00. Closest websafe color is: #339900.

#258600 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#258600 has RGB values of R:37, G:134,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0.72, M:0, Y:1, K:0.47. Its decimal value is 2459136.

Hex triplet 258600 #258600
RGB Decimal 37, 134, 0 rgb(37,134,0)
RGB Percent 14.5, 52.5, 0 rgb(14.5%,52.5%,0%)
CMYK 72, 0, 100, 47
HSL 103.4°, 100, 26.3 hsl(103.4,100%,26.3%)
HSV (or HSB) 103.4°, 100, 52.5
Web Safe 339900 #339900
CIE-LAB 48.813, -49.067, 52.175
XYZ 9.288, 17.443, 2.877
xyY 0.314, 0.589, 17.443
CIE-LCH 48.813, 71.623, 133.242
CIE-LUV 48.813, -41.216, 59.144
Hunter-Lab 41.764, -33.393, 25.15
Binary 00100101, 10000110, 00000000

Shades and Tints of #258600

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#051000 is the darkest color, while #fdfffc is the lightest one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#258600 is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#5a5a5a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#4f6348 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#8a7b00 Protanopia 1% of men
  • #997522 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#4f828c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#657f00 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#6f7b16 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#3f8459 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
